I really love when you can multi-task with a product, so when I was offered the chance to review the Dreamgenii Pregnancy Support and Feeding Pillow I was happy to accept because I wanted to see how it works as a nursing prop. As a nursing mom, you dedicate a lot of time to feeding your baby so it is important to be able to accomplish this comfortably.
The design of the pillow is compact but there is plenty of support for legs, back and bump (if you are using this for pregnancy). I really like the firmness of the pillow because a very soft pillow does not allow for the same amount of support as you are either propping your legs (when using as a sleep aid) or propping your baby to nurse. At the same time it isn’t so firm that you feel like you can’t relax your body into it. It was easy to figure out how to adjust the pillow for nursing. I did not feel like I needed diagrams or instructions. This shows that the design is very intuitive, which I appreciate.
The image below shows a woman using the Dreamgenii in the cradle or cross cradle nursing position but it was easy to adjust it to my side so I could nurse my son in football position (under the arm). I like the extra back support this pillow provides me with since other nursing pillows do not and I need to use an additional prop for my back. I did use another small pillow for extra support, but you could prop the Dreamgenii up and nurse comfortably using just this pillow. I wish I had had this pillow throughout my pregnancy!

The dreamgenii pregnancy pillow has been designed to allow you to turn over without having to turn the whole pillow over. Simply turn over onto your right within the pillow (leaving the quilted pad in place) and pass the leg support through the back of your knees to achieve the same level of support. Only minor adjustments are required to achieve a comfortable continuation of your night’s sleep.
